[\"English\"]\n---\n\n## Clinical expertise\n\nDr James van den Berg has spent more than two decades in specialist periodontic practice at Collins Street Specialist Centre, where he is widely regarded as one of Melbourne's most experienced periodontists. His clinical work covers the full range of periodontal and implant dentistry, from early gum disease through to complex surgical intervention and ongoing maintenance.\n\nWhat sets him apart in the Victorian specialist community is his use of laser therapy. He brought both hard and soft tissue lasers into his practice in 2004, when laser-assisted periodontics was still relatively new in Australia. Twenty years of continuous work with that technology has produced a depth of laser experience the centre describes as unmatched in the state.\n\nHis main areas of clinical focus include:\n\n- **Periodontal disease diagnosis and management** — covering the full range from early gingivitis through to advanced periodontitis, with treatment shaped by each patient's individual presentation and risk profile\n- **Laser-assisted periodontal surgery** — using soft and hard tissue lasers for both surgical and non-surgical treatment, which in suitable cases is less invasive than conventional approaches\n- **Dental implant surgery** — a discipline Dr van den Berg has practised since 1999, giving him one of the longest implant surgical track records of any specialist periodontist in Melbourne\n- **Aesthetic crown lengthening** — reshaping gum architecture to support cosmetic and restorative outcomes, often in collaboration with prosthodontists and restorative specialists\n- **Peri-implant disease** — diagnosing and managing inflammatory conditions affecting the tissue around dental implants, an area of growing importance as implants become more common\n- **Biomodulation** — low-level laser therapy to support tissue healing, reduce post-operative discomfort, and aid recovery after periodontal procedures\n\nFor patients, the practical value of Dr van den Berg's laser experience is straightforward: many procedures can be performed with greater precision and less tissue disruption, which often means faster healing and a more comfortable recovery than traditional surgery would produce.\n\n---\n\n## Training and qualifications\n\nDr van den Berg trained at some of the world's most respected dental institutions.\n\nHe completed his Bachelor of Dental Surgery (BDSc) at the **University of Birmingham**, United Kingdom, in 1993. After several years in clinical practice, he pursued specialist training at **Queen Mary & Royal London Hospital Dental School**, where he was awarded a Master of Clinical Dentistry (MClinDent) in Periodontics in 1999 — the specialist foundation on which his career has been built.\n\nHe moved to Australia in 2001 and continued building his formal qualifications within the Australian professional framework.
